Output ecb77150e05b9a5a9e55f9ac30ed32a4f36b65167d25d098facb7af1caa7af09:0

value
2329092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6346e2a581521f3c46d98d2ee4048b4243988a31 OP_EQUAL
address
3AjwjjZQYgb6bS5Jio8mc4ZqXWZWmEj5jD
transaction
ecb77150e05b9a5a9e55f9ac30ed32a4f36b65167d25d098facb7af1caa7af09